Our client, a prestigious financial institution, is seeking an exceptional Executive Team Assistant to join their dynamic team.

This is an exciting opportunity to provide high-level administrative and operational support to the UK Chief Financial Officer (CFO) and Chief Operating Officer (COO), while also collaborating closely with the Executive Assistant to the CEO.

This role is pivotal in ensuring seamless coordination, communication, and execution across the Executive Office and leadership team.

If you thrive in a fast-paced environment and possess outstanding organisational skills, this position could be the perfect fit!

Key Responsibilities

  • Executive Team Support
  • Provide flexible and responsive support across the Executive Team, adapting to changing priorities.
  • Manage diaries for the UK COO and UK CFO, scheduling meetings across various stakeholders and time zones.
  • Coordinate internal and external meetings, including agendas, materials, and follow-up actions.
  • Arrange travel accommodations and itineraries for executives, ensuring a smooth experience.
  • Prepare presentations, reports, meeting notes, and executive correspondence.
  • Offer diary management support for the UK CEO in the absence of the EA to the CEO.
  • Executive Office Coordination
  • Collaborate with the Executive Assistant to the CEO to support prioritisation and delivery across the Executive Office.
  • Assist with executive leadership meetings, offsites, and company events.
  • Track and proactively follow up on action items, deadlines, and key deliverables.
  • Facilitate cross-functional communication and coordination between executives and internal teams.
  • Maintain organised records and confidential documentation.
  • Provide support with London office management, including logistics and operational needs.
  • Communication & Relationship Management
  • Serve as a professional liaison between executives, employees, clients, and external stakeholders.
  • Facilitate smooth communication flow across the leadership team.
  • Handle sensitive and confidential information with the utmost discretion.
  • Anticipate executive needs and proactively resolve scheduling or operational challenges.
